General Biology is one of the most popular majors in the nation, ranking 5th of all the majors we analyze. In 2019-2020, 102,043 degrees were awarded to students with this major. In 2017-2018, general biology gra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$28,233 and had an average of $23,964 in loans still to pay off.

Across Utah, there were 650 general biology graduates with average earnings and debt of $31,450 and $17,683 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 592 general biology gra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

University of Utah

Salt Lake City, Utah

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end University of Utah. It ranked #1 on our 2022 Best Value Biology Schools for a Bachelor’s in Utah list. U of U is a large public school situated in Salt Lake City, Utah. It awarded 200 bachelors’s biology degrees in 2019-2020.

In addition to being on our utah bachelor’s degree biology students list, U of U has also earned the #1 rank in our “Best General Biology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Utah” ranking. The estimated yearly cost for University of Utah is $14,773 for Utah Bachelor’s Degree Biology students.

The student loan default rate at the school is 2.6%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%. The school has an excellent freshman retention rate of 89%, which means students like the school well enough to return for a second year.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Utah State University. It ranked #2 on our 2022 Best Value Biology Schools for a Bachelor’s in Utah list. Utah State University is a large school located in Logan, Utah that handed out 115 bachelors’s biology degrees in 2019-2020.

USU not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#3 on our “Best General Biology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Utah” list. The yearly cost to attend USU is $13,634 for utah bachelor’s degree biology students.

Out of the 6 schools in the Best Value Biology Schools for a Bachelor’s in Utah that were part of this year’s ranking, Utah Valley University landed the #3 spot on the list. UVU is a large public school situated in Orem, Utah. It awarded 103 bachelors’s biology degrees in 2019-2020.

UVU also took the #4 spot in our “Best General Biology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Utah” ranking. The estimated yearly cost for UVU is $9,159 for utah bachelor’s degree biology students.

Southern Utah University

Cedar City, Utah

Out of the 6 schools in the Best Value Biology Schools for a Bachelor’s in Utah that were part of this year’s ranking, Southern Utah University landed the #4 spot on the list. Southern Utah University is a fairly large school located in Cedar City, Utah that handed out 92 bachelors’s biology degrees in 2019-2020.

Southern Utah University did well in our major quality rankings, too. It placed #5 on our “Best General Biology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Utah” list. The estimated yearly cost for Southern Utah University is $14,285 for Utah Bachelor’s Degree Biology students.

Dixie State University

Saint George, Utah

Out of the 6 schools in the Best Value Biology Schools for a Bachelor’s in Utah that were part of this year’s ranking, Dixie State University landed the #5 spot on the list. This fairly large school is located in Saint George, Utah, and it awarded 62 bachelors’s biology degrees in 2019-2020.

Dixie State College not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#6 on our “Best General Biology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Utah” list. It costs about $11,244 for utah bachelor’s degree biology students per year to attend Dixie State University.

Westminster College Utah

Salt Lake City, Utah

Westminster College Utah came in at #6 in this year’s edition of the Best Value Biology Schools for a Bachelor’s in Utah ranking. This small school is located in Salt Lake City, Utah, and it awarded 20 bachelors’s biology degrees in 2019-2020.

Westminster College Salt Lake not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#2 on our “Best General Biology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Utah” list. The estimated yearly cost for Westminster College Salt Lake is $20,674 for utah bachelor’s degree biology students.

With a student-to-faculty ratio of 9 to 1, it’s easy to see that the school is committed to helping their undergraduates succeed. The school has an impressive student loan default rate. It’s only 3.2%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%.
